EdX Release on 13 July 2016

July 13, 2016 | By


EdX has just released the newest version of the edX platform on edx.org and edX Edge.

This release includes the following updates.

  • In the LMS, the Progress page now includes a message for learners who are auditing a course to clarify that the audit track is not certificate-bearing.

  • In course discussions, an error that caused responses to remain marked as correct even after a response was unmarked has been corrected.

  • In Studio, an edit check has been added to the advanced editor for text input problems. These problems are now checked for an answer attribute value.
  • A topic that describes how to use the XBlock URL to render an XBlock in HTML without the user interface of the LMS is now available. For more information, see Rendering XBlocks with the XBlock URL in the Open edX Developer’s Guide.

​For more information about the changes in this release, see the edX Release Notes. You can access the weekly release notes, as well as all of the edX documentation, at docs.edx.org.
